Loyalist welcomes applications and nominations for the position of Senior Vice President Academic and Chief Learning Officer, a role that is omnipresent at the College, and one that meaningfully impacts the strategic and academic direction of the institution.Reporting to the President and Chief Executive Officer, the Senior Vice President Academic and Chief Learning Officer (SVP Academic and CLO) provides strategic leadership and direction primarily to the College's academic-related units, which include multiple schools, the Centre for Leadership, Learning and Academic Excellence, the Office of the Registrar, Work Integrated Learning, the Library, and so forth. The SVP Academic and CLO promotes the improvement of existing academic programs all while encouraging the development of new academic programming that is novel, compelling, and responsive to the needs of external communities and today's learners. Committed to the provision of an exceptional student experience, the incoming leader also works in partnership with colleagues across the institution to deliver programs, initiatives, and services that will ensure students are successful inside as well as outside the classroom. As a member of the College's Executive Team (CET), the SVP Academic and CLO is a major contributor to the College's financial viability, overall growth, and external reputation.Among the qualifications being sought in candidates, the incoming leader must have a deep and abiding commitment to advancing reconciliation, equity, diversity, and inclusion in all its forms and must believe, intrinsically, in the importance of leading with curiosity and welcoming ideas that can later be synthesized and turned into possibility. While all candidates are encouraged to apply and, in so doing, share how they see themselves adding value to the Loyalist environment, the following credentials and/or experiences are seen as possible markers of the candidates most likely to realize success in the role: A) several years of progressive academic leadership experience, preferably gained within the College sector or within a University that regularly interfaces with College partners; B) deep knowledge around the various modes of program delivery, including delivery that leverages existing and emerging IT applications, as well as firsthand experience with program reviews, quality assurance processes, and academic planning;C) direct experience with or a strong appreciation for government and external relations; andD) a graduate degree from a recognized post-secondary institution, along with a record of teaching experience at the post-secondary level. Loyalist College is committed to promoting a diverse and inclusive college community.
